Eset Purefix 2.3 is a legacy software crack designed to bypass the licensing and activation mechanisms of Eset security products. The term "REPACK" typically refers to a modified installation package that bundles the original software with the crack or modification tools, allowing for a one-click installation that bypasses official activation servers.

Repacked software often contains broken code or modified system files. This can cause frequent crashes, performance drops, and operating system instability. Safe and Legitimate Alternatives
A cracked antivirus may fail to receive critical signature updates, leaving your computer vulnerable to new threats even if the interface looks "active". Legal Violations:
The built-in Windows Defender provides robust, real-time protection against malware, exploits, and network threats without costing extra money.
